The larger, more casual sibling of super-swanky Vetri has been lauded left and right for its magnificent thin-crust pizzas, homemade pastas and earthy dishes like rabbit casalinga and rightfully so--in a town filled to the brim with Italian restaurants, there's nothing else quite like it. The food isn't the only remarkable thing about Osteria--owners Marc Vetri and Jeff Benjamin have also pushed the envelope on location (at least for this sort of dining experience). The restaurant sits on a lonely stretch of North Broad Street and pairs an industrial aesthetic--exposed ductwork, high ceilings, big windows--with warm colors and textures that evoke a Tuscan sensibility.
